The Secret World of Arrietty

Fans of Hayao Miyazaki’s “Spirited Away” and “Ponyo” finally get a chance to see another hand-drawn, magical movie from Miyazaki’s Tokyo-based animation company, Studio Ghibli, in U.S. theaters on February 17 when Disney releases “The Secret World of Arrietty.”
